Chewed plant content collects in the large cecum, a secondary chamber involving the large and little intestine made up of big quantities of symbiotic microbes that support inside the digestion of cellulose as well as develop particular B nutritional vitamins. The comfortable feces variety here and have up to five times the natural vitamins of tough feces.

As livestock, rabbits are bred for their meat and fur. The earliest breeds had been crucial resources of meat, and so became much larger than wild rabbits, but domestic rabbits in present day instances variety in dimensions from dwarf to big. Rabbit fur, prized for its softness, are available in a broad variety of coat hues and designs, as well as lengths.

Humans have utilized these mammals to be a food stuff resource for Countless many years. We also applied their fur to make different clothes goods, blankets, together with other items. Farmers also consider these creatures as pests, simply because they consume or damage crops.

The very first obvious symptom of GI stasis could possibly be that the rabbit all of a sudden rabbit stops consuming. Procedure often incorporates intravenous or subcutaneous fluid therapy (rehydration by means of injection of the balanced electrolyte Remedy), pain Management, attainable careful massage to market gas expulsion and luxury, medicines to advertise intestine motility, and cautious monitoring of all inputs and outputs.

Other than publishing several scientific papers, he popularised his results in a very ebook The Personal Lifetime of the Rabbit, which happens to be credited by Richard Adams as acquiring performed a important part in his attaining "a expertise in rabbits and their techniques" that knowledgeable his novel Watership Down. The other team was the Commonwealth Scientific and Industrial Research Organisation (CSIRO) in Australia, the place quite a few scientific tests of your social actions of wild rabbits had been done. Considering that the onset of rabbit myxomatosis, and the decrease of the importance of the rabbit as an agricultural pest, handful of large-scale research have been performed and several components of rabbit behaviour remain poorly comprehended.

Little ones are By natural means energetic and loving. But “loving” to a small boy or girl signifies Keeping, cuddling, or carrying an animal around precisely the things which frighten most rabbits. Rabbits can’t cry out when distressed. Instead, They could start to scratch or Chunk to protect them selves from well-this means children.
